Season and Care of Serdang and Dwarf Palmetto

Season and care of Serdang and Dwarf Palmetto is important to know. While considering everything about Serdang and Dwarf Palmetto Care, growing season is an essential factor. Serdang season is Spring, Summer, Fall and Winter and Dwarf Palmetto season is Spring, Summer, Fall and Winter. The type of soil for Serdang is Loam, Sand and for Dwarf Palmetto is Clay, Loam, Sand while the PH of soil for Serdang is Acidic, Neutral and for Dwarf Palmetto is Acidic, Neutral, Alkaline.

Serdang and Dwarf Palmetto Physical Information

Serdang and Dwarf Palmetto physical information is very important for comparison. Serdang height is 122.00 cm and width 460.00 cm whereas Dwarf Palmetto height is 240.00 cm and width 240.00 cm. The color specification of Serdang and Dwarf Palmetto are as follows:

  • Serdang flower color: Yellow

  • Serdang leaf color: Green

  • Dwarf Palmetto flower color: Ivory

  • Dwarf Palmetto leaf color: Green, Gray Green and Dark Green
